Yankees promote OF Cabrera

St. Petersburg, FL (Sports Network) - The New York Yankees recalled outfielder Melky Cabrera from Triple-A Scranton/Wilkes-Barre Thursday due to the injury concerns of Bobby Abreu.

Abreu injured his left wrist sliding into second base on Wednesday and did not participate in the Yankees' 7-5 loss to the Rays on Thursday. Though X-rays of the wrist came back negative, Abreu's status for New York's weekend series against Seattle remains in question.

Cabrera has struggled terribly at the plate with the big club this season, as the 24-year-old Dominican Republic native hit .242 with eight homers and 36 RBI in 117 games. Since being optioned on August 15, however, Cabrera batted .333 with five RBI for Scranton/Wilkes-Barre.
